Morusin is an extended flavonoid that is flavone substituted by hydroxy groups at positions 5, 2' and 4', a prenyl group at position 3 and a 2,2-dimethyl pyran group across positions 7 and 8. It has a role as an antineoplastic agent and a plant metabolite. It is a trihydroxyflavone and an extended flavonoid.

| Molecular formula | C25H24O6 |
|---|---|
| Molecular weight | 420.5 g/mol |
| IUPAC name | 2-(2,4-dihydroxyphenyl)-5-hydroxy-8,8-dimethyl-3-(3-methylbut-2-enyl)pyrano[2,3-h]chromen-4-one |
| InChIKey | XFFOMNJIDRDDLQ-UHFFFAOYSA-N |
| SMILES | CC(=CCC1=C(OC2=C(C1=O)C(=CC3=C2C=CC(O3)(C)C)O)C4=C(C=C(C=C4)O)O)C |
